About Zoom Communications, Inc. (ZM)
Before we jump into Zoom Communications, Inc.’s stock price, history, target price and what caused it to recently rise, let’s take a look at some background.
Zoom Communications, Inc. provides an Artificial Intelligence-first open work platform for human connection in the Americas, the Asia Pacific,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. The company offers Zoom Meetings that offers HD video, voice, chat, and content sharing through mobile devices, desktops, laptops, telephones, and conference room systems; Zoom Phone, a cloud phone system; and Zoom Team Chat enables users to share messages, images, files, and content in desktop, laptop, tablet, and mobile devices. It also provides Zoom Docs, a modular workspace; Zoom Whiteboard, an interactive canvas; Zoom Clips for capturing video and screen content; Zoom Rooms, a software-based conference room system; and Workspace Reservation. In addition, the company offers Zoom Contact Center, an omnichannel solution; Zoom Revenue Accelerator, a conversation intelligence software for Zoom Meetings and Zoom Phone; Zoom Events to manage, host, market, and report on all of virtual and hybrid events; Zoom Webinars Plus; and Zoom Webinars which supports interactive video presentations to large audiences. Further, it provides Workvivo, an all-in-one employee experience platform; Zoom Developer Platform and App Marketplace which integrates platform with other applications, platforms, websites, and services; and Zoom Apps. It serves individuals; and education, entertainment/media, enterprise infrastructure, finance, government, healthcare, manufacturing, non-profit/not for profit and social impact, retail/consumer products, and software/Internet industries. The company was formerly known as Zoom Video Communications, Inc. and changed its name to Zoom Communications, Inc. in November 2024. The company was incorporated in 2011 and is headquartered in San Jose, California.

Zoom Communications, Inc.’s Stock Price as of Market Close
As of July 31, 2026, 4:00 PM, CST, Zoom Communications, Inc.’s stock price was $96.070.
Zoom Communications, Inc. is up 4.06% from its previous closing price of $92.320.
During the last market session, Zoom Communications, Inc.’s stock traded between $91.135 and $96.370. Currently, there are approximately 294.44 million shares outstanding for Zoom Communications, Inc..
Zoom Communications, Inc.’s price-earnings (P/E) ratio is currently at 13.6, which is low compared to the Software industry median of 33.6. The price-earnings ratio gauges market expectation of future performance by relating a stock’s current share price to its earnings per share.
Zoom Communications, Inc. Stock Price History
Zoom Communications, Inc.’s (ZM) price is currently up 11.31% so far this month.
During the month of July, Zoom Communications, Inc.’s stock price has reached a high of $96.370 and a low of $83.325.
Over the last year, Zoom Communications, Inc. has hit prices as high as $114.740 and as low as $69.150. Year to date, Zoom Communications, Inc.’s stock is up 11.33%.
